The target of the assignment is to familiarize the student with MIMO channel modeling. The work is based on L. Schumacher’s MIMO channel model implementation, with added capacity analysis. First the channel model implementation is introduced, and thereafter analysis on MIMO channel with different parameters is done. Finally a short report on the results is written.

802.11n physical layer simulink model-802.11n WLAN PHY Simulation models of 802.11n (modified from 11a PHY model): wlan/IEEE80211n.mdl For all simulation models: -------------------------- Most simulation setting can be configured with the Simulation Settings module in the lower-left portion of the SIMULINK block diagram. The SNR values to test are located in the module directly below, PER Test Settings . Currently, the simulation models are configured for testing a 2x2 antenna configuration, with TGn Channel model D. For testing with an AWGN channel, the file ch_model.m needs to be modified. For testing other channel configurations, the file ch_model_tgn.m should be modified (replace the .mat file tgn_chD_nlos(noflour)_2x2 for load command with other file). Note this file was generated using the "WLAN MIMO Channel Matlab program" by Laurent Schumacher (see references [3], [4] below). Note that most of the other parameters may either be found in the IEEE80211n_settings.m file,
